R.E the right to life
sanctity of life
'You shall not murder'- Deuteronomy 5:17
'you shall love your neighbour as yourself'- Luke 10:27
abortion
abortion is the deliberate termination of pregnancy resulting in the death of an embryo or foetus (an unborn baby) through a medical procedure
a spontaneous abortion is commonly known as a misacrriage
In the UK, abortion was legalised by the 1967 Abortion Act. The act was also amended in 1990
If a woman wants an abortion, the point of viability cannot be reached, which is it 24 weeks
women have abortions for many reasons:
rape
when the life of the mother is threatened
too young
child wasn't desired
child would be born with severe disability
would disrupt lifestyle or other children
pro life
every human has a right to live- 'you shall not murder
human life is sacred
